PHP调用.NET的WebService 简单实例
创建一个C#的webservice,这个就不多说了,我用vs2008的wizard创建了一个最简单的,让它运行在:http://localhost/webservice1/service1.asmx
其中有个webmethod像这样的:
[WebMethod] publicstringHelloWorld() { return"HelloWorld"; }
ok,一切就绪。在某php文件中如下写法:php5本身就支持SOAP调用WebService:
<?php //getlocalizationstringsfromC#webservice $client=newSoapClient('http://localhost/webservice1/Localization.asmx?wsdl'); echo"CallwebservicemethodfromC#WebService:\n"; $result=$client->GetLocalizationResource(); if(!is_soap_fault($result)) { echo"return:\n",$result->GetLocalizationResourceResult; } else { echo"soapcallfault"; } ?>
这样就OK了,会继续介绍SOAP
以上所述就是本文的全部内容了,希望大家能够喜欢。
请您花一点时间将文章分享给您的朋友或者留下评论。我们将会由衷感谢您的支持!